What Are The Ingredients For Morning Rice Bowl Recipe?

The ingredients for Morning Rice Bowl are:

3/4 cup cooked brown rice (long-grain or basmati for me)
1/2 cup vanilla-flavored soymilk or plain soymilk
2-4 dates, chopped (optional)
1 tablespoon chopped almond (i use almond accents)
1 small apple, diced- granny smith are the best
1/4 cup fresh blueberries (optional) or thawed frozen blueberries (optional)


How Do I Make Morning Rice Bowl?

Here is how you make Morning Rice Bowl:

Combine rice and soymilk in a microwave-safe bowl. Nuke for 40-60 sec., depending on how hot your microwave is. Stir the chopped dates into the rice and microwave again, until the milk starts to bubble. Quickly stir in the nuts/seeds and diced apple, and COVER the whole bowl, with a plate or lid. Let sit covered for 5-8 minutes. This will allow the flavors to blend, and the apple will get slightly soft as though baked. Number of Servings: 1Recipe submitted by SparkPeople user SEESKO.


What's The Nutritional Info For Morning Rice Bowl?

The nutritional information for Morning Rice Bowl is:

  • Servings Per Recipe: 1
  • Amount Per Serving
  • Calories: 314.9
  • Total Fat: 6.9 g
  • Cholesterol: 0.0 mg
  • Sodium: 124.8 mg
  • Total Carbs: 55.7 g
  • Dietary Fiber: 5.5 g
  • Protein: 8.0 g
